### Autocomplete index latency

Quickfind suggestions on Marlowe search are taking 800ms+ at peak. Root cause: the prefix index isn't being warmed after the nightly rebuild. Mitigation shipped: warm-up pass added to the rebuild job. Full fix (incremental index) targeted for next sprint. Latency graphs in the sync deck reference the index build token below.

session token of hagug-bagag = htk21_27b5a7c274cb3ae33d180

# Service Accounts: String Extraction

The `extract-i18n` script pulls translatable strings from all Bramblewick repos and pushes them to the Glossa service. It runs under the `i18n-extractor` service account. Do not run it under your personal account; Glossa rate-limits individual users aggressively. The account has write access to the staging catalog only. Set the token in your shell before invoking the script. The current staging token is below.

API key for kahap-kafog: zpat15_6qzxZ7YR8aDwjmp

Subject: DR drill next Thursday — TilePouch prefetcher

Hey! Welcome aboard. Quick heads-up: next Thursday we're running our quarterly disaster-recovery drill for TilePouch, the map-tile prefetcher. We'll simulate losing the Gravelport cache cluster and watch the prefetcher fail over to cold storage. Your job is just to shadow Renata and note anything confusing — fresh eyes are the whole point.

One admin thing: you'll need access to the drill vault to follow along. The passphrase you'll enter when prompted is:

unlock words, baguf-badug: aldath-ralwyn-gilath-oliys-sorius-raleth-pelmir-praeth-lamix-druvan-siliel-fraax-queniel

## Building Access — Spares Room (Hullbrook Annex)

Contractors: the spare hardware room is down the east corridor on the ground floor, third door on the left. Sign in at the front desk first and grab a visitor lanyard. Anything you take out, jot it in the blue logbook — yes, even the little stuff. The door self-locks, so don't wedge it. To get in, punch in the code below.

staff pass of hagug-taguf = bdg-HJ-9